In a surprise move, Glen Samuel McCurley changed his plea from “not guilty” to “guilty” on Tuesday, August 24th, 2021, the third day of his trial for the February 1974 murder of Carla Jan Walker. On Part 3 of Justice for Carla, Emily Dixon speaks with us about what the third day of trial had in store if it had proceeded and Carla’s siblings, Jim and Cindy, share with us their thoughts on everything from their allocations to their sister’s new legacy – her murder case as a template for other families desperate for answers.
